Bonnat's Les Sirènes 75% Dark Chocolate is a limited-edition bar crafted from fine cacao beans sourced from the Philippines. This 75% cacao chocolate offers a rich and nuanced flavor profile, reflecting the unique terroir of its origin. Handcrafted by Maison Bonnat, a French chocolatier renowned since 1884 for its dedication to traditional chocolate-making, this bar embodies the artistry and heritage of fine French chocolatiers. The name "Les Sirènes" pays homage to a historical event in 1609, when Japanese pearl divers, mistaken for mermaids, rescued sailors and their cargo of cacao beans, leading to the cultivation of cacao in the Philippines.

Meet The Maker
Bonnat
Bonnat is a historic bean-to-bar chocolate maker based in Voiron, France, crafting fine chocolate since 1884. Family-owned for generations, the company is known for sourcing exceptional cacao from single plantations and rare origins. Each bar is made in-house to preserve the integrity of the beans and highlight their natural flavors. Bonnat is committed to traditional craftsmanship, sustainable practices, and creating chocolate that reflects the richness of both heritage and terroir.
